What stocks does PY hold?

The Principal Value ETF (PY) top stock holdings include Apple, Amazon.com, and Walmart. The top 25 PY holdings ordered by weight make up 46.84% of the total fund. PY is an equity fund in the broad equity category that invests in publicly traded companies, focused on size and style strategies within the North America region.
